7. Your Rights
Under GDPR, you have the following rights regarding your personal data:
- Right to Access: You have the right to request access to your personal data and obtain a copy of it.
- Right to Rectification: You have the right to request correction of any inaccurate or incomplete data.
- Right to Erasure: You have the right to request the deletion of your personal data under certain conditions.
- Right to Restrict Processing: You have the right to request the restriction of processing your data.
- Right to Data Portability: You have the right to request the transfer of your data to another organization or to yourself.
- Right to Object: You have the right to object to the processing of your data based on legitimate interests or direct marketing.
- Right to Withdraw Consent: If we process your data based on consent, you have the right to withdraw your consent at any time.
